Immersive sound is revolutionising the way we experience audio. We’re no longer limited to traditional stereo or mono sound, where everything feels like it’s coming from just two directions. Now, with technologies like Dolby Atmos, binaural recording, and spatial audio, we can create three-dimensional experiences that wrap around the listener. How to Integrate Immersive Sound into Your Content

Think implementing immersive sound is complicated? It doesn’t have to be! Here are a few tips to get you started:

  1. Invest in spatial audio tools: Software like Dolby Atmos, DearVR, or Pro Tools can help you create professional mixes.
  2. Record in a high-quality environment: Minimise background noise and, if possible, use binaural microphones for a more realistic sound.
  3. Position sound strategically: Play around with the placement of dialogue and effects to create an enveloping experience.
  4. Test on different devices: Make sure your audio sounds great on headphones, speakers, and smart devices.
